CSV

El Adobe Workfront Fusion CSV Los módulos de permiten crear archivos CSV y analizar el texto CSV a partir de un valor de texto recibido o un archivo.

Requisitos de acceso

Debe tener el siguiente acceso para utilizar la funcionalidad de este artículo:

Adobe Workfront plan*
Pro o superior
Adobe Workfront licencia*
Plan, Trabajo
Adobe Workfront Fusion licencia**

Requisito de licencia actual: No Workfront Fusion requisito de licencia.

O

Requisito de licencia heredada: Workfront Fusion para automatización e integración de trabajo, Workfront Fusion para automatización de trabajo

Product

Requisito actual del producto: si tiene Select o Prime Adobe Workfront Plan, su organización debe comprar Adobe Workfront Fusion así como Adobe Workfront para utilizar la funcionalidad descrita en este artículo. Workfront Fusion está incluido en Ultimate Workfront plan.

O

Requisito de productos heredados: su organización debe comprar Adobe Workfront Fusion así como Adobe Workfront para utilizar la funcionalidad descrita en este artículo.

Para saber qué plan, tipo de licencia o acceso tiene, póngase en contacto con su Workfront administrador.

Para obtener información sobre Adobe Workfront Fusion licencias, consulte Adobe Workfront Fusion licencias.

Crear CSV

El Crear CSV Aggregator permite crear un texto csv a partir de valores de texto recibidos.

Para obtener más información sobre los acumuladores, consulte Módulo de agregado en Adobe Workfront Fusion.

Módulo de origen
Seleccione el módulo que está utilizando para agregar los campos que necesita.
Campos agregados
Seleccione los campos que desee agregar de la lista de campos disponibles.
Incluir encabezados en la primera fila
Seleccione esta opción para incluir los encabezados en el resultado.
Agrupar por
Introduzca el filtro para agrupar los resultados. Por ejemplo, introduzca una fecha.
Detener procesamiento después de una agregación vacía
Seleccione esta opción para detener el escenario cuando no haya resultados.

Creación de CSV (avanzada)

El Creación de CSV (avanzada) Aggregator permite crear un texto CSV a partir de valores de texto recibidos. Utiliza una estructura de datos que define las columnas CSV en el archivo CSV resultante. Una vez definidas, las columnas aparecen como campos en la configuración del módulo CSV y se pueden asignar a módulos posteriores en el escenario.

Para obtener más información sobre los acumuladores, consulte Módulo de agregado en Adobe Workfront Fusion.

Módulo de origen
Seleccione el módulo de la aplicación que está utilizando para añadir los campos que necesita.
Estructura de datos

Seleccione la estructura de datos para agregar los campos de la forma que desee. Después de definir la estructura de datos, puede asignar los elementos a los campos correspondientes.

Para obtener más información, consulte Estructuras de datos en Adobe Workfront Fusion.

Incluir encabezados en la primera fila
Seleccione esta opción para incluir los encabezados en el resultado.
Agrupar por
Introduzca el filtro para agrupar los resultados. Por ejemplo, introduzca una fecha.
Detener procesamiento después de una agregación vacía
Seleccione esta opción para detener el escenario cuando no haya resultados.

Supongamos que desea exportar sus contactos de Google a un archivo CSV con dos columnas "Full Name" y "Email". El paquete de salida del módulo Contactos de Google >Obtener contactos de un grupo tiene la siguiente estructura. Las direcciones de correo electrónico se almacenan dentro de Emails[] item, que es una matriz de colecciones, cada una de las cuales contiene dos elementos: Label y Email.

Si utiliza el método simple Create CSV , se le ofrecerá una lista de casillas de verificación correspondientes a los elementos de nivel superior de un paquete. Si intenta marcar Full name y Emails , el módulo Crear CSV genera el siguiente resultado, que probablemente no sea el deseado:

"emails","fullName"

"[object Object]","Shon Winer"

"[object Object]","Lizeth Fulmore"

"[objeto Objeto]","Hilario Gullatt"

"[objeto Objeto]","Abby Eisenbarth"

Dado que el elemento Full Name es de tipo texto simple, se exporta muy bien. Pero el artículo Emails, que es de un tipo complejo Array of Collections, se exporta como [objeto Objeto], que es la forma en que Collections y Arrays se transforman en texto de forma predeterminada. Para obtener más información, consulte Tipos de datos de elementos en Adobe Workfront Fusion.

Para exportar el contenido de Email elemento de la primera colección de Emails[] en su lugar, es necesario emplear el módulo Crear CSV (avanzado). El módulo le permite definir columnas individuales del archivo CSV y asignarles elementos, incluidos los anidados.

  1. Inserte el módulo Crear CSV (avanzado) en un escenario y abra su configuración.

  2. Haga clic en Agregar situado junto al campo Data structure para crear una nueva estructura de datos.

  3. Escriba un nombre para la estructura de datos y haga clic en Agregar elemento para añadir las columnas individuales. Si desea exportar dos columnas: "Nombre completo" y "Correo electrónico", la estructura de datos resultante tendría este aspecto:

  4. Una vez que haya definido correctamente la estructura de datos, los campos correspondientes a cada columna individual deben aparecer en la configuración del módulo Crear CSV (avanzado) para que pueda asignar los elementos. Tome el primer elemento de la Emails[] matriz y asignar su elemento Email Vaya al campo/columna Correo electrónico:

  5. Ejecute el escenario. Dado que el elemento Emails[1]: Email asignado a la columna "Correo electrónico" es de tipo texto simple, se exporta correctamente ahora:

    "Nombre completo","Correo electrónico"

    "Shon Winer","Shon@Winer.com"

    "Lizeth Fulmore","Lizeth@Fulmore.com"

    "Hilario Gullatt","Hilario@Gullatt.com"

    "Abby Eisenbarth","Abby@Eisenbarth.com"

Analizar CSV

El Analizar CSV El transformador permite analizar el texto CSV desde un valor de texto recibido o un archivo.

Número de columnas
Especifique el número de columnas en el archivo CSV.
CSV contiene encabezados

Seleccione esta opción si la primera fila del texto CSV contiene encabezados.

Nota: El módulo no utiliza estos encabezados para etiquetar las columnas de la salida. En su lugar, este campo garantiza que los encabezados no se incluyan en los datos de salida.

delimiterType

Seleccione el delimitador para el archivo CSV. El delimitador es el carácter de texto que indica el límite entre valores o campos independientes.

  • Coma

  • Ficha

  • Other

    Si selecciona Other, introduzca el carácter delimitador que utiliza el archivo CSV para separar valores. Debe introducir exactamente un carácter.

Conservar comillas dentro de campo sin comillas
Active esta opción para conservar las comillas.
CSV

Introduzca o asigne el archivo CSV que desea analizar.

Nota:

Si los datos vienen en formato binario (normalmente de un archivo), debe utilizar la función "toString()" para convertir los datos binarios a String:

recommendation-more-help
5f00cc6b-2202-40d6-bcd0-3ee0c2316b43